Hi Daniel.
While browsing this nice patch series I stumbled upon a detail.
On Mon, May 20, 2019 at 10:21:53AM +0200, Daniel Vetter wrote: > With > > commit 6104c37094e729f3d4ce65797002112735d49cd1 > Author: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ch> > Date: Tue Aug 1 17:32:07 2017 +0200 > > fbcon: Make fbcon a built-time depency for fbdev > > we have a static dependency between fbcon and fbdev, and we can > replace the indirection through the notifier chain with a function > call. > > Signed-off-by: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@intel.com> > Cc: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z <b.zolnierkie@samsung.com> > Cc: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ch> > Cc: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com> > Cc: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@linuxfoundation.org> > Cc: "Noralf Trønnes" <noralf@tronnes.org> > Cc: Yisheng Xie <ysxie@foxmail.com> > Cc: Peter Rosin <peda@axentia.se> > Cc: "Michał Mirosław" <mirq-linux@rere.qmqm.pl> > Cc: Thomas Zimmermann <tzimmermann@suse.de> > Cc: Mikulas Patocka <mpatocka@redhat.com> > Cc: linux-fbdev@vger.kernel.org > --- > diff --git a/include/linux/fb.h b/include/linux/fb.h > index f52ef0ad6781..701abaf79c87 100644 > --- a/include/linux/fb.h > +++ b/include/linux/fb.h > @@ -136,10 +136,6 @@ struct fb_cursor_user { > #define FB_EVENT_RESUME 0x03 > /* An entry from the modelist was removed */ > #define FB_EVENT_MODE_DELETE 0x04 > -/* A driver registered itself */ > -#define FB_EVENT_FB_REGISTERED 0x05 > -/* A driver unregistered itself */ > -#define FB_EVENT_FB_UNREGISTERED 0x06 > /* CONSOLE-SPECIFIC: get console to framebuffer mapping */ > #define FB_EVENT_GET_CONSOLE_MAP 0x07 > /* CONSOLE-SPECIFIC: set console to framebuffer mapping */
This breaks build of arch/arm/mach-pxa/am200epd.c thats uses FB_EVENT_FB_*REGISTERED:
if (event == FB_EVENT_FB_REGISTERED) return am200_share_video_mem(info); else if (event == FB_EVENT_FB_UNREGISTERED) return am200_unshare_video_mem(info);
Found while grepping for "FB_EVENT" so this is not a build error I triggered.
